共 3 篇文章

标签:html如何修改页面上的文字颜色

c语言里面log函数怎么用-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

c语言里面log函数怎么用

C语言中的log函数用于计算一个数的自然对数(以e为底),在C语言中,我们通常使用math.h头文件中的 log函数,以下是关于C语言log函数的详细技术教学。,1、引入头文件,在使用log函数之前,我们需要引入math.h头文件,这个头文件中包含了许多数学函数,包括log函数。,2、定义变量,在使用log函数之前,我们需要定义一个浮点数变量,用于存储计算结果,我们还需要定义一个整数变量,用于存储要计算自然对数的数值。,3、调用log函数,接下来,我们可以调用math.h头文件中的log函数,将num作为参数传递给它,log函数会返回num的自然对数,并将结果存储在result变量中。,4、输出结果,我们可以使用printf函数输出计算结果,注意,我们需要使用”%lf”格式说明符来输出double类型的数据。,5、完整代码示例,将以上步骤组合在一起,我们可以得到一个完整的C语言程序,用于计算一个数的自然对数。,6、注意事项,在使用log函数时,需要注意以下几点:,log函数返回的结果是一个双精度浮点数,因此我们需要使用double类型的变量来存储结果,如果使用整数类型的变量,可能会导致精度损失。,log函数的参数必须是非负数,如果参数是负数,log函数会返回NaN(非数字),在实际编程中,我们需要确保传递给log函数的参数是非负数,我们可以使用max函数来获取两个数中的最大值,然后将最大值传递给log函数。,log函数的定义域是实数集上大于0的所有实数,这意味着对于0和负数,log函数没有定义,在实际编程中,我们需要确保传递给log函数的参数大于0,我们可以使用if语句来检查参数是否大于0,如果不大于0,可以输出错误信息或者将参数设置为1。,log函数的精度取决于编译器实现和计算机硬件,在某些情况下,log函数的计算结果可能与预期不符,在这种情况下,我们可以使用更高精度的数学库(如GNU多精度运算库)来提高计算精度。,C语言中的log函数用于计算一个数的自然对数(以e为底),使用方法非常简单,通过引入math.h头文件、定义变量、调用log函数和输出结果,我们可以很容易地实现这个功能,在实际编程中,需要注意log函数的一些特性和限制,以确保正确使用。,

技术分享
ubuntu下ftp 登录报错-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

ubuntu下ftp 登录报错

当您在Ubuntu下尝试使用FTP登录时遇到报错,这可能会令人沮丧,但幸运的是,有许多方法可以帮助您解决这个问题, FTP(文件传输协议)是一种用于在网络上进行文件传输的标准网络协议,以下是关于如何诊断和解决FTP登录错误的一些详细指导。,诊断问题,您需要确定错误的具体信息,打开终端并尝试使用以下命令连接FTP服务器:,在输入用户名和密码时,如果出现错误,通常会收到错误代码和消息。,这表示登录失败,用户名或密码可能不正确。,常见的FTP登录错误,1、 530 Login incorrect:用户名或密码错误。,2、 550 Permission denied:当前用户没有访问该目录的权限。,3、 500 Unknown command:发送了服务器不支持的命令。,4、 421 Service not available:服务器无法处理请求,可能由于过载或维护。,5、 120 Service ready in nnn minutes:服务器还未完全启动。,排查步骤,1、 确认FTP服务器地址和端口:确保您使用的是正确的FTP服务器地址和端口,通常,FTP使用21端口。,2、 检查用户名和密码:确认输入的用户名和密码是正确的,注意,它们通常是区分大小写的。,3、 检查网络连接:使用 ping命令检查您的计算机是否可以与FTP服务器通信。,“`bash,ping [服务器地址],“`,4、 检查防火墙设置:确认没有防火墙规则阻止了FTP连接。,5、 使用被动模式:某些网络环境需要使用FTP的被动模式,您可以尝试在FTP客户端中启用被动模式。,6、 检查服务器配置:如果可能,检查FTP服务器的配置,确保它允许匿名登录或正确的用户名和密码登录。,7、 更新FTP客户端:确保您的FTP客户端是最新的,因为它可能包含必要的修复和改进。,解决方案,1、 使用正确的用户名和密码:,如果您不确定正确的用户名和密码,请联系FTP服务器的管理员。,2、 修改防火墙设置:,如果您有权限,允许FTP服务通过防火墙。,如果是在本地计算机上,您可能需要停止或配置防火墙。,3、 使用被动模式:,在大多数FTP客户端中,可以通过命令行参数或设置来启用被动模式。,4、 更改客户端设置:,如果您使用的是图形界面的FTP客户端,查看其设置,确保它使用正确的协议(如FTP或FTPS)。,5、 使用其他FTP客户端:,如果当前FTP客户端不工作,尝试使用其他客户端,如 lftp或 FileZilla。,6、 检查服务器日志:,如果您有权限,检查FTP服务器的日志文件,以获取有关登录错误的更多详细信息。,7、 命令行客户端示例:,使用以下命令行客户端命令进行连接和登录:,“`bash,ftp p [服务器地址],“`,这里的 p选项表示使用被动模式。,登录后,使用以下命令更改目录或上传/下载文件:,“`bash,lcd [本地目录],cd [远程目录],put [本地文件] [远程文件],get [远程文件] [本地文件],“`,8、 考虑使用SSH或SFTP:,如果FTP仍然存在问题,考虑使用更安全的SSH或SFTP协议进行文件传输。,解决 Ubuntu下FTP登录错误的关键是仔细检查配置、确认用户凭证、检查网络连接,并尝试使用不同的FTP客户端和模式,遵循这些步骤,您应该能够诊断并解决大多数FTP登录问题,如果您在解决问题的过程中遇到更具体的错误,不妨在网络上搜索错误消息或寻求专业帮助。, ,ftp [服务器地址],530 Login incorrect.,

网站运维
开票软件报错进不去-国外主机测评 - 国外VPS,国外服务器,国外云服务器,测评及优惠码

开票软件报错进不去

在使用开票软件的过程中,遇到报错无法进入软件的情况,可能会给我们的工作带来不小的困扰,下面我将针对这个问题,详细分析可能的原因及相应的解决办法。,1、软件版本不兼容:由于操作系统或相关软件的更新,导致开票软件与当前系统版本不兼容,从而出现报错现象。,2、网络连接问题:开票软件需要稳定的网络连接,如果网络连接不稳定或者断开,可能导致软件无法正常运行。,3、数据库损坏:开票软件在运行过程中,如果数据库文件损坏,可能会导致软件无法启动。,4、软件安装不完整:在安装开票软件时,如果出现中断或者安装文件丢失,可能导致软件无法正常启动。,5、系统权限不足:部分开票软件需要管理员权限才能正常运行,如果当前用户权限不足,可能导致软件无法启动。,6、驱动程序问题:开票软件可能依赖于某些硬件设备的驱动程序,如果驱动程序出现问题,可能导致软件无法启动。,7、病毒感染:计算机病毒可能会感染开票软件的文件,导致软件无法正常运行。,1、检查软件版本:确保开票软件的版本与操作系统及相关软件兼容,如果版本较低,可以尝试升级到最新版本。,2、检查网络连接:确保计算机的网络连接正常,可以尝试重启路由器或者重新连接网络,如果还是无法解决问题,可以联系网络服务商检查网络问题。,3、修复数据库:如果怀疑是数据库损坏导致的问题,可以尝试使用开票软件自带的数据库修复工具进行修复,如果没有修复工具,可以联系软件开发商寻求帮助。,4、重新安装软件:如果怀疑是软件安装不完整导致的问题,可以尝试重新安装开票软件,在安装过程中,确保安装文件完整,避免出现中断。,5、提高系统权限:以管理员身份运行开票软件,查看是否能解决问题,如果当前用户没有管理员权限,可以尝试联系系统管理员获取权限。,6、更新驱动程序:检查计算机硬件设备的驱动程序是否为最新版本,特别是与开票软件相关的硬件设备,如有需要,可以下载并安装最新的驱动程序。,7、查杀病毒:使用杀毒软件对计算机进行全面扫描,清除可能存在的病毒,在扫描过程中,注意备份重要数据,防止数据丢失。,8、联系软件开发商:如果以上方法都无法解决问题,建议联系开票软件的开发商,寻求专业的技术支持。,1、定期更新软件版本,确保与操作系统及相关软件兼容。,2、使用稳定的网络连接,避免网络波动影响开票软件的正常运行。,3、定期备份数据库文件,防止数据丢失或损坏。,4、避免在安装或运行开票软件时中断操作。,5、提高计算机安全意识,定期查杀病毒,防止病毒感染。,6、及时更新硬件设备的驱动程序,确保硬件设备正常工作。,通过以上分析,我们了解到开票软件报错进不去的多种原因及相应的解决办法,在实际操作中,我们可以根据具体情况,采取相应的措施,确保开票软件的正常运行,也要注意预防措施,降低类似问题发生的概率。, ,

网站运维